Following Phish’s New Year’s Eve concert at Madison Square Garden, HT contributor Wade “Wyllys” Wilby and his New York Hustler Ensemble (featuring Jennifer Hartswick and Natalie Cressman) will take the stage at Sullivan Hall for a late-night after party. The Hustlers will be joined by HT fave Scott Metzger on guitar for his first appearance with the band. Doors open at 1:30 AM when DJ Groundhopper kicks things off before Wyllys and the Hustlers come on around 2AM. Tickets are on sale now for $20.

Finally, the inaugural Electric Forest festival took place this past Fourth of July Weekend at the Double JJ Ranch in Rothbury, Michigan. We’ve heard mostly raves from those who attended and we’re glad to see the event will return to the venue on June 28 – July 1, 2012.
